The United States Agency for International Development (USAID) is offering this grant to enhance the Community-Based HIV/AIDS Prevention and Care Program in Cambodia. This grant is for the purpose of soliciting proposals from eligible U.S. and non-U.S. non-governmental organizations (NGOs) and public international organizations (PIOs/IOs) to implement vital improvements. The selected organizations will work towards strengthening community-led initiatives for HIV/AIDS prevention and care services across Cambodia, building on existing structures and expanding reach. This funding opportunity, authorized by the Foreign Assistance Act of 1961, aims to significantly bolster efforts against HIV/AIDS at the grassroots level, fostering sustainable health outcomes for Cambodian communities. Applicants are encouraged to submit innovative approaches.
